Building more with GPT-5.1-Codex-Max
Introducing GPT-5.1-Codex-Max, a faster, more intelligent agentic coding model for Codex. The model is designed for long-running, project-scale work with enhanced reasoning and token efficiency.
GPT-5.1-Codex-Max System Card
This system card outlines the comprehensive safety measures implemented for GPT‑5.1-CodexMax. It details both model-level mitigations, such as specialized safety training for harmful tasks and prompt injections, and product-level mitigations like agent sandboxing and configurable network access.
Intuit and OpenAI join forces on new AI-powered experiences
OpenAI and Intuit have entered a $100M+ multi-year partnership to launch Intuit app experiences in ChatGPT and expand Intuit’s use of OpenAI’s frontier models to power personalized financial tools.

Introducing GPT-5.1 for developers
GPT-5.1 is now available in the API, bringing faster adaptive reasoning, extended prompt caching, improved coding performance, and new apply_patch and shell tools.

Free ChatGPT for transitioning U.S. servicemembers and veterans
OpenAI is offering U.S. servicemembers and veterans within 12 months of retirement or separation a free year of ChatGPT Plus to support their transition to civilian life. The tools can help with resumes, interviews, education, and planning for what’s next.

Introducing Aardvark: OpenAI’s agentic security researcher
OpenAI introduces Aardvark, an AI-powered security researcher that autonomously finds, validates, and helps fix software vulnerabilities at scale. The system is in private beta—sign up to join early testing.

Strengthening ChatGPT’s responses in sensitive conversations
OpenAI collaborated with 170+ mental health experts to improve ChatGPT’s ability to recognize distress, respond empathetically, and guide users toward real-world support—reducing unsafe responses by up to 80%. Learn how we’re making ChatGPT safer and more supportive in sensitive moments.
